Osteópata, or osteopath, is a health care professional concentrating on the diagnosis, treatment, and avoidance of a wide variety of musculoskeletal conditions. Osteopathic treatment focuses on the body's ability to recover itself through manual manipulation of the muscles, joints, and spinal column. This holistic technique has acquired acknowledgment in the field of physical therapy for its effectiveness in enhancing movement, alleviating discomfort, and promoting total well-being.

An osteópata uses hands-on strategies to examine and treat problems connected to the musculoskeletal system, consisting of spinal misalignments, joint dysfunctions, and muscle imbalances. The treatment frequently includes mild manipulations or stretching to bring back correct alignment, decrease stress, and enhance circulation. These methods aim to ease discomfort, boost mobility, and improve the body's natural capability to recover.
